What does a research programmer do?

Research programmers are in charge of the overall programming activities on a vital project or various smaller projects that may include monitoring and directing the performance of assigned staff. They utilize research methods like digital modeling, simulation, programming, and database manipulation, as well as the evaluation of quantitative data. Also, they are responsible for determining and selecting project opportunities, managing coverage, and completing project commitments. Qualifications for the job may include a bachelor's degree in statistics, mathematics, economics, engineering, or computer science. Also, relevant professional experience is essential.

What does a principal software engineer do?

A Principal Software Engineer is responsible for the technical aspects of an organization's projects. They diagnose, document, and troubleshoot systems to resolve problems identified through testing, as well as implement strategies to improve integration and efficiency.
